Topics Covered
- 1. Introduction to Virtual Code Lectures: Learners will understand the basics of virtual code lectures and how they facilitate learning. They will gain foundational knowledge on setting up and participating in virtual code sessions.
- 2. Debugging Fundamentals: This module covers the core principles of debugging, including understanding common errors and using basic debugging tools. Learners will develop essential skills in identifying and correcting errors.
- 3. Debugging Techniques for Common Issues: Students will explore specific debugging techniques for resolving frequent coding issues. They will practice applying these techniques to real-world scenarios to enhance problem-solving skills.
- 4. Advanced Debugging Tools and Environments: This module introduces advanced debugging tools and environments, providing learners with the skills to utilize these tools effectively for complex debugging tasks.
- 5. Debugging Multi-threaded and Concurrent Programs: Learners will study the unique challenges of debugging multithreaded and concurrent programs and learn specialized techniques to address these challenges.
- 6. Debugging Performance Issues: This module focuses on identifying and resolving performance bottlenecks in code. Students will learn to use profiling tools and optimize code for better performance.
- 7. Debugging and Troubleshooting Web Applications: Students will gain expertise in debugging web applications, covering both front-end and back-end issues. They will learn to use debugging tools specific to web development environments.
- 8. Debugging Mobile Applications: This module teaches learners how to debug mobile applications, including both iOS and Android platforms. They will understand the unique challenges and techniques specific to mobile development.
- 9. Debugging and Troubleshooting Cloud-Based Applications: Students will explore debugging techniques for cloud-based applications, including understanding cloud services and tools specific to cloud debugging.
- 10. Advanced Problem-Solving Strategies: This final module equips learners with advanced problem-solving strategies and best practices for debugging complex and critical issues. They will learn to approach problems systematically and efficiently.
